    Applicant: APPLE INC.

    Abstract: An electronic device 10 may be provided with an organic light- emitting diode display 14 with minimized border regions IA. The border regions IA may be minimized by providing the display with bent edge portions 56 having neutral plane adjustment features 58 that facilitate bending of the bent edge portions while minimizing damage to the bent edge portions. The neutral plane adjustment features may include a modified backfilm layer 52 of the display in which portions of the backfilm layer are removed in a bend region. A display device may include a substrate, a display panel on the substrate having display pixels, and peripheral circuitry proximate the display panel and configured to drive the display pixels. A portion of the periphery of the substrate may be bent substantially orthogonal to the display panel to reduce an apparent surface area of the display device. The bent portion may include an electrode for communication with the peripheral circuitry.

    Applicant: Apple Inc.

    Abstract: An input device is disclosed. The input device includes a movable touch-sensitive track pad capable of detecting an object in close proximity thereto so as to generate a tracking control signal. The input device also includes a movement indicator capable of detecting the movements of the movable track pad so as to generate one or more other control signals (e.g., button signals). The control signals can be used to perform actions in an electronic device operatively coupled to the input device.

    Applicant: APPLE INC.

    CPC classification number: H01M2/1027 H01M2/1033 H01M2/204 H01M2010/4271

    Abstract: A power supply for use in a portable electronic device is described. This power supply includes a battery-management circuit board and battery cells. The battery cells include subsets of battery cells in which at least some of the battery cells have different capacities. For example, at least some of the battery cells in the subsets may have different geometric sizes. Furthermore, the battery cells in each of the subsets are electrically coupled to the battery-management circuit board so that each of the subsets has a common total capacity.
